(1)Gamecube Tin:-

Zelda_Box_3.JPG

(2)Wii Tin:-

zeldatinzt4.jpg

(3)Limited Wii tin - was only given to the first 200 people buying Zelda from the HMV launch in London:-

16cb1jg2.th.jpg

 

So which ones are fake? and why would anyone bother to photoshop one :indeed:
